Accuracy Analysis Of The Short-Term (11-Year) National Health Expenditure Projections

On July 18, 2016, the Centers for Medicare & Medicaid Services (CMS) published this accuracy analysis of the short-term national health expenditure (NHE) projections for 1997-2014. This paper updates and examines the accuracy of the NHE projections by comparing each set of those projections from 1997 through 2014 (representing a total of 17 distinct projection sets) to the then-current estimates of historical NHE.
